Unpacking the Viral 'Spit on That Thing' Meme and TikTok Sensation (The Real Story)

The 'Hawk Tuah' Girl, known for her Southern-accented phrase "Spit on that thing!", has captured TikTok's attention and become an internet sensation.

This viral moment originated from a street interview where the interviewer asked, "What's one move in bed that makes a man go crazy every time?" A blonde woman responded with a suggestive spitting sound, which quickly spread across social media.

Origins of the 'Hawk Tuah Girl' Video

Filmed in Nashville, Tennessee, it features an interview with two women enjoying a night out. When asked about an impressive move in bed, one of the women replied, "Oh, you gotta give him that hawk tuah and spit on that thang! You get me?" The clip amassed over 8 million views on Instagram and half a million on TikTok within a week.

Meaning of 'Hawk Tuah'

"Hawk tuah" mimics the sound of spitting. In the meme, it humorously refers to a woman making a spitting sound during intimate moments. The term gained traction from viral tweets and Facebook posts around 2021.

The 'Hawk Tuah Girl' Meme Phenomenon

The video gained further popularity with a green-screen CapCut template, allowing meme creators to add various backgrounds and contexts to the original clip. Much of the discussion and meme content highlights the woman's Southern accent, humor, and boldness, contributing to her widespread appeal.
